Franklin BBQ Sauce Recipe

Franklin BBQ Sauce Recipe: Sweet And Smoky Sensation

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 20 minutes
Total Time 30 minutes
Course Condiment
Cuisine American
Servings 2 cups
Calories 40 kcal

Ingredients
  

  • 1 cup of tomato sauce as a base instead of ketchup for a fresher taste
  • 1/2 cup dark brown sugar for a deep, molasses-like sweetness
  • 1/4 cup white wine vinegar a twist from the traditional apple cider vinegar
  • 2 tablespoons of light soy sauce for an umami kick
  • 1 tablespoon honey Dijon mustard
  • 1 tablespoon smoked paprika
  • 1 teaspoon ground cumin for a warm, earthy note
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• A pinch of cayenne pepper adjust to taste
  • Salt and freshly ground black pepper

Instructions
 

  • Mix the tomato sauce, brown sugar, white wine vinegar, soy sauce, and honey Dijon mustard in a medium saucepan.
  • Stir in the smoked paprika, ground cumin, garlic powder, onion powder, cayenne pepper, salt, and black pepper.
  • Cook over medium heat, bringing the mixture to a gentle simmer.
  • Reduce the heat and let it simmer for 15-20 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the sauce thickens.
  • Remove from heat and allow it to cool to room temperature.
